Abstract

Giving rewards to school students is one strategy to increase learning motivation and participation in school. However, the system used to give rewards is usually still conventional, so it often faces challenges in terms of objectivity and comprehensiveness of assessment criteria. This study aims to apply the K-Nearest Neighbor (KNN) algorithm as an optimization tool in determining student reward recipients in High Schools. The data used include the average report card value, moral values, parents' income, number of siblings and scores in non-academic activities. The KNN method was chosen because of its ability to classify based on the similarity of neighbor data. The research process begins with collecting historical student data, data normalization, determining the KNN model, and evaluating the model. The results of the study show that the KNN model is able to classify students with a certain level of accuracy in recommending the right reward category. The conclusion of this study is that the application of the KNN algorithm can provide a more structured and objective approach to the reward giving process, so that it can help schools make transparent decisions and in accordance with the principles of justice. This system is expected to increase the effectiveness of the reward program and encourage development for students. Keyword : K-Nearest Neighbor, Reward, Classification, Objectivity, Optimization

Abstract

An ideal soil moisture level between 60% and 80% is crucial for the optimal growth of curly chili plants. However, manual watering methods by farmers are often inefficient and fail to maintain consistent soil moisture. This issue forms the basis of the current research, which aims to develop an automated Internet of Things (IoT)-based watering system for curly chili plants, integrated with a monitoring website. The research method involves using an ESP32 microcontroller connected to a soil moisture sensor and a DHT22 temperature sensor. The data collected by the sensors is sent in real-time to the Firebase Realtime Database as a cloud platform and then visually displayed on a monitoring website. System testing confirmed that the setup successfully monitored soil conditions and air temperature while also controlling a DC mini water pump via a relay for automated watering based on the received data. In conclusion, the implementation of this IoT technology is expected to assist farmers in Kadokan Village in conserving water usage, improving time efficiency, and enhancing the quality and quantity of curly chili production.

Abstract

The release of merchandise by idol groups often sparks various emotional reactions among fans, particularly on social media platforms. This study investigates fan sentiment regarding the birthday merchandise release by JKT48 members on the X (Twitter) platform using the Support Vector Machine (SVM) algorithm. A total of 1,062 comments were collected using the Tweet Harvest tool and manually categorized into three sentiment classes: positive, neutral, and negative. The collected data underwent several pre-processing stages, including case folding, data cleansing, tokenization, and stopword removal. The text data were then transformed into numerical features using the Term Frequency-Inverse Document Frequency (TF-IDF) method. To address the class imbalance issue, the Synthetic Minority Over-sampling Technique (SMOTE) was applied. Experimental results show that the SVM model without SMOTE achieved an accuracy of 84.62% and an F1-score of 76.79%. After applying SMOTE, model performance improved significantly, with accuracy reaching 90.09% and F1-score increasing to 90.15%. Furthermore, the results of 5-fold cross-validation confirmed the positive impact of SMOTE in enhancing the model's ability to classify sentiment, particularly for underrepresented classes.
